All offences ·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Tennyson Walk area has the 18th lowest crime rate of 70 local areas in Coldharbour & Perry Street , and the 80th lowest crime rate of 316 local areas in Gravesham .
This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Tennyson Walk (DA11 8LR) in the last 12 months was 37.2 per 1,000 residents and was 69.7% lower than the Coldharbour & Perry Street average (122.7 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Drugs with 6 offences recorded. The least common crime was Anti-social behaviour with 1 case , down -50.0% compared to 2024. All major crime categories fell. The sharpest drop was Violence and sexual offences ( -81.8%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 4 (≈ 10.6 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-75.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-48.6%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Tennyson Walk (DA11 8LR),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Supermarket, where police recorded 72 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Parking Area (18 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
